ASUS XGC100C
 
10GBase-T PCIe Network Adapter with backward compatibility of 5/2.5/1G and 100Mbps ; RJ45 port and built-in QoS
  • Hyper-fast 10Gbps Networking – Enjoy up to 10X-faster data-transfer speeds for bandwidth-demanding tasks.
  • Complete Compatibility – XG-C100C is compatible with current network standards, including 10/5/2.5/1Gbps and 100Mbps, for seamless backward compatibility.
  • Windows and Linux Support– flexible OS integration with Windows 11/10 and Linux Kernel.
  • RJ45 Port for Easy Migration – Easily upgrade to 10Gbps networking using standard copper network cables.
  • Prioritize Your Games – Built-in Quality-of-Service (QoS) technology lets you prioritize bandwidth and supported gaming packets for a smooth gaming experience.

Hyper-fast 10Gbps Networking

XG-C100C uses next-generation 10GBase-T (10G) networking technology to deliver speeds of up to 10Gbps –10X faster than standard gigabit Ethernet. It enables ultra-fast 10Gbps network access for desktop PCs, so you can easily handle the most data-intensive tasks in your office or at home.
*Minimum Category 5e network cables (within 30m range) required for 10Gbps operation according to ASUS testing result.

Complete Compatibility

XG-C100C supports 10/5/2.5/1Gbps and 100Mbps networking standards. It’s designed to provide you with the latest technology, while ensuring full backward compatibility with your existing network infrastructure. Full compatibility with Windows 10 and Linux Kernel allows flexible OS integration.

Prioritize Your Games

Built-in Quality-of-Service (QoS) technology automatically prioritizes bandwidth for gaming packets, so you can enjoy a smooth, latency-free gaming experience.
